The way of selecting and moving items on my Mac has changed and I can't find how to correct it.
When I select an item with a mouse click in the finder (only in list mode) or in mail and click on it again holding the mouse button pressed I would expect that I can move the item somewhere else. Instead the mouse starts to select multiple items (files, messages) instead of moving the single selected item. Note that I am *NOT* pressing any other key (shift,ctrl, ...) and I am not clicking into the white space between items.
If I wait about 4 seconds between selecting and moving the item then the single selected item is moved as expected. I have compared with another Mac where things work are exactly as I would expect - i.e. without the 4 seconds delay.
I spent quite some time without success to find out how this could be changed, but without success. I would therefore appreciate hints or advice, since I can't find anything on the web.
